Kim GW, Baek SK, Han JJ, Kim HJ, Sung JY, Maeng CH. Pulmonary Metastasizing Low-Grade Endometrial Stromal Sarcoma: Case Report and Review of Diagnostic Pitfalls. Diagnostics (Basel) 2022; 12:diagnostics12020271. [PMID: 35204363 PMCID: PMC8871004 DOI: 10.3390/diagnostics12020271]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/13/2021] [Revised: 01/19/2022] [Accepted: 01/19/2022] [Indexed: 01/27/2023] Open
Abstract
Pulmonary manifestations of benign metastasizing leiomyoma (BML) usually include multiple well-defined, round, bilateral nodules. Low-grade endometrial stromal sarcoma (LG-ESS) is a rare uterine tumor. A 70-year-old woman visited the clinic complaining of acute cough and dyspnea in April 2017. Chest computed tomography (CT) revealed pneumothorax and multiple pulmonary nodules. She had a history of hysterectomy for uterine leiomyoma 23 years ago. Biopsy revealed that the pulmonary masses were consistent with BML. However, the patient had two subsequent episodes of acute, recurrent respiratory distress, accompanied by massive pleural effusions and hydropneumothorax over the next two years. A chest CT performed for acute dyspnea revealed large and multiple hydropneumothoraces. The size and distribution of pulmonary masses were aggravated along with cystic changes and bilateral pleural effusions. Given this aggressive feature, additional immunohistochemical findings and gynecologic pathologist review confirmed the correct diagnosis to be LG-ESS. After initiating anti-estrogen therapy, the patient achieved a partial response, without recurrence of symptoms, for 28 months. Metastatic LG-ESS responds well to anti-hormonal therapy. If the clinical pattern of a disease is different than expected, the possibility of a correction in the diagnosis should be considered.

Mindiola-Romero AE, Liu X, Dillon JL, Talarico M, Smith G, Zhang L, Linos K. Metastatic low-grade endometrial stromal sarcoma after 24 years: A case report and review of recent molecular genetics. Diagn Cytopathol 2020; 49:E99-E105. [PMID: 32910526 DOI: 10.1002/dc.24601]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/06/2020] [Revised: 08/09/2020] [Accepted: 08/11/2020] [Indexed: 12/12/2022]
Abstract
Low-grade endometrial stromal sarcoma (LGESS) is a rare malignant uterine tumor with the potential to metastasize years after the primary resection. There is a broad differential diagnosis for endometrial stromal sarcomas (ESS), including both benign and malignant entities. Herein, we present the case of a 64-year-old female with metastatic LGESS to the lung, diagnosed by cytology, 24 years after her initial presentation. This report discusses the cytomorphologic and histopathologic characteristics, and ancillary studies including immunohistochemical stains and recent advances in molecular diagnostics of ESS. Accurate diagnosis of spindle cell lesions in the lung can be challenging. As such, this case highlights the instrumental role of ancillary testing and molecular diagnostics to achieve a more definitive diagnosis.

Immunohistochemical Expression of Different Subtypes of Cytokeratins by Endometrial Stromal Sarcoma. Appl Immunohistochem Mol Morphol 2020; 27:466-470. [PMID: 29406332 DOI: 10.1097/pai.0000000000000642] [Citation(s) in RCA: 8]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/26/2022]
Abstract
Endometrial stromal sarcomas (ESS) are rare and understudied gynecologic mesenchymal neoplasms. These tumors can be confused with many other gynecologic and nongynecologic tumors due to their variegated morphologic appearance and nonspecific immunohistochemical profile. ESS can express cytokeratin (CK) and, therefore, may be misdiagnosed as carcinoma especially in extrauterine locations and when recurrence/metastasis is present. In this study, we investigated the expression of a wide spectrum of CKs consisting of AE1/3, CAM 5.2, HMCK, MNF116, CK5, CK6, CK7, CK8/18, CK14, CK17, CK19, and CK20 in 6 low-grade and 5 high-grade ESS. In addition, staining for estrogen receptor, progesterone receptor, CD10, and cyclin D1 was performed. Our results showed that CKs AE1/3, CAM 5.2, MNF116, and CK8/18 are more expressed in low-grade ESS, whereas high-grade ESS express more AE1/3 and CAM 5.2. In problematic cases, especially in recurrences or metastases, the immunohistochemical panel of antibodies AE1/3, MNF116, CAM 5.2, and CK8/18, together with other classic immunohistochemical markers CD10, cyclin D1, estrogen receptor, and progesterone receptor, may be helpful in the differential diagnosis between ESS and other gynecologic and nongynecologic malignancies.

Xu Y, Liang ZX, Guo JT, Su X, Lu YL, Guan XZ. Cystic and solitary nodular pulmonary metastases in a patient with low-grade endometrial stromal sarcoma: A case report and literature review. Oncol Lett 2019; 18:1133-1144. [PMID: 31423173 PMCID: PMC6607033 DOI: 10.3892/ol.2019.10409]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/17/2018] [Accepted: 04/17/2019] [Indexed: 01/24/2023] Open
Abstract
Pulmonary metastases of endometrial stromal sarcoma (ESS) are uncommon and can be difficult to diagnose. The aims of the present study were to investigate the clinical and pathological features, and enhance the awareness of pulmonary metastases in patients with low-grade ESS. The study reports a case of low-grade ESS that resulted in cystic and nodular pulmonary metastases. Furthermore, the PubMed database was searched using 'pulmonary metastases of low-grade endometrial stromal sarcoma' as the key phrase. The literature on pulmonary metastases of low-grade ESS was reviewed and 35 cases were included in the present study. The clinical manifestations, imaging data, pathological features, treatment and prognosis of the 35 previously reported cases and the current case were retrospectively analyzed. The age range of the 36 patients diagnosed with low-grade ESS was 28-65 years. The time period from confirmation of ESS to lung metastases was 1.5-27 years. In 50% of the patients, the pulmonary metastases were asymptomatic. The most common pulmonary symptom was dyspnea, followed by chest pain, pneumothorax and coughing. The most common chest imaging presentation was multiple pulmonary nodules, followed by a solitary nodule or mass. Histology was used to identify that the pulmonary metastases had the pathological features of low-grade ESS. The immunohistochemical results demonstrated strong diffuse immunoreactivity for cluster of differentiation 10, estrogen receptor and progesterone receptor in almost all the specimens. The review of the literature revealed that pulmonary metastases from low-grade ESS are rare but not negligible. Furthermore, the detailed clinical information, imaging findings and immunohistochemical detection are important for making a diagnosis.

Chow LTC. Delayed osseous metastasis from low-grade endometrial stromal sarcoma: Uncommon occurrence deserving recognition. J Obstet Gynaecol Res 2015; 41:1669-75. [PMID: 26171849 DOI: 10.1111/jog.12766]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/10/2015] [Revised: 04/21/2015] [Accepted: 04/23/2015] [Indexed: 11/30/2022]
Abstract
Despite excellent prognosis, low-grade endometrial stromal sarcoma (ESS) is notorious for late recurrence even in stage I disease. Bone metastases are distinctly rare and only six cases have so far been reported. Two patients presented with back pain due to spinal metastatic low-grade ESS after 15 and 9 years free of disease after resection of the stage 1 primary uterine tumor. Plain radiograph showed an ivory first lumbar vertebra in the first patient and an osteolytic lesion involving the second thoracic vertebra in the second. In both cases, magnetic resonance imaging showed vertebral tumor with intra-spinal extension and spinal cord compression; biopsy confirmed the diagnosis of metastatic low-grade ESS. The first patient received palliative radiotherapy and chemotherapy while the second underwent surgical decompression followed by adjuvant radiotherapy and chemotherapy. The neurologic symptoms in both patients returned 12 months afterwards and progressed relentlessly despite adjuvant chemotherapy and radiotherapy. The first patient developed multiple bone and lung metastasis, culminating in death 44 months after recurrence. While surviving at 24 months from recurrent disease, the second became paraplegic with double incontinence and was wheelchair bound. Delayed osseous metastatic low-grade ESS, although uncommon, deserves recognition given the predilection for spine as the site of involvement. In such a location, where complete surgical removal is notoriously difficult, if not impossible, the prognosis of spinal metastatic low-grade ESS appears grave with considerable morbidity and mortality.

Park JY, Sung CO, Jang SJ, Song SY, Han JH, Kim KR. Pulmonary metastatic nodules of uterine low-grade endometrial stromal sarcoma: histopathological and immunohistochemical analysis of 10 cases. Histopathology 2013; 63:833-40. [PMID: 24024590 DOI: 10.1111/his.12232] [Citation(s) in RCA: 13] [Impact Index Per Article: 1.2]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/03/2013] [Accepted: 07/17/2013] [Indexed: 11/30/2022]
Abstract
AIMS To identify histopathological and immunohistochemical findings that aid diagnosis of metastatic endometrial stromal sarcoma (ESS) in small biopsy specimens of the lung. METHODS AND RESULTS We reviewed the histology of 46 lung nodules from 10 cases of pulmonary metastatic ESS. Biopsy sections were analysed by immunohistochemistry to highlight blood and lymphatic vasculature, and for expression of CD10 and oestrogen receptor (ER). Various histological changes were identified that could mislead in making a diagnosis on small biopsy samples: haemangiopericytomatous blood vessels (39%), absence of characteristic spiral arteriole-like vasculature (26%), intratumoral cysts formed by dilatation of airways (22%) or intratumoral myxoid change (11%), prominent interstitial collagen deposits (48%), foam cell infiltration (4%) and smooth muscle differentiation (2%). Peribronchial/peribronchiolar distribution of tumour cells with juxtaepithelial growth was a frequent feature, observed in 59% of nodules. In two very small nodules the lesion was barely recognizable histologically; tumour cells were detected only by expression of ER and CD10. CONCLUSIONS Combined staining for ER and CD10 can be helpful in avoiding an erroneous diagnosis. As lymphatics are not normally present in the juxtaepithelial bronchial/bronchiolar wall, juxtaepithelial tumour growth beneath the bronchial epithelium in early metastatic lesions indicates a haematogenous metastastic route through the bronchial artery.

Mentrikoski MJ, Zhao C, Zhang J, Wang HL, McMahon LA, Yang Q, Li F, Xu H. Metastatic endometrial stromal sarcoma of the lung: importance of immunohistochemical staining, clinical history and imaging studies. Biotech Histochem 2011; 87:35-9. [PMID: 21838613 DOI: 10.3109/10520295.2011.591834]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/13/2022] Open
Abstract
Proper evaluation of lung nodules is a difficult issue for clinical management of patients. Discriminating metastatic endometrial stromal sarcoma (ESS) from other primary spindle cell neoplasms of the lung using histological analysis can be challenging. This is particularly true when an adequate clinical history is lacking, because ESS metastasis can be delayed by a couple of decades. To emphasize the importance of the correlation of pathological findings with clinical history and imaging studies, we investigated 11 cases of ESS (seven low grade and four high grade) metastatic to the lung. All cases presented with one to multiple unilateral or bilateral lung nodules that were detected by chest computed tomography. Primary ESS was diagnosed from hysterectomy specimens except for one by endometrial biopsy, 0.5 to 23 years prior to metastasis. Immunohistochemical studies showed that all ESS cases were moderately to strongly positive for Bcl-2 and CD10 with >50% of tumor cells stained, except for one high grade ESS that was negative for CD10. Eight (72.7%) and seven (63.6) of the 11 cases showed positive estrogen and progesterone receptors, respectively, with a majority of positive cases showing diffuse and moderate to strong staining. Strong but patchy staining for CD34 was detected in one (9.1%) case with smooth muscle differentiation. CK7 and TTF-1 were negative in all cases. Two (18.2%) cases exhibited patchy and strong positivity for caldesmon. Two (18.2%) low grade ESS cases showed moderate to strong AE1/AE3 positivity in >50% of tumor cells, one of which also showed moderate CK19 and Cam 5.2 staining in >30% of tumor cells. One should be cautious when assessing spindle cell neoplasms of the lung in women with a history of hysterectomy. Correlation of clinical history and imaging studies with histological and immunohistochemical findings is essential to diagnosis of metastatic ESS to the lung.

Hrzenjak A, Kremser ML, Strohmeier B, Moinfar F, Zatloukal K, Denk H. SAHA induces caspase-independent, autophagic cell death of endometrial stromal sarcoma cells by influencing the mTOR pathway. J Pathol 2008; 216:495-504. [PMID: 18850582 DOI: 10.1002/path.2434] [Citation(s) in RCA: 79] [Impact Index Per Article: 4.9]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
Endometrial stromal sarcomas are rare and molecular mechanisms involved in their pathogenesis are poorly understood. Covalent modifications of histone proteins, in particular de/acetylation of lysine residues, play an important role in the regulation of gene transcription in normal and neoplastic cells, but there are only limited data about these processes in solid mesenchymal tumours. We treated endometrial stromal sarcoma cells (ESS-1) and non-malignant human endometrial stromal cells (HESCs) with suberoylanilide hydroxamic acid (SAHA), a histone deacetylase inhibitor. SAHA was able to mediate the cell cycle and expression of genes related to the malignant phenotype of endometrial stromal tumours, eg p21(WAF1) and HDAC7. SAHA led to dose-dependent differentiation and death of ESS-1 cells but not of HESCs. Exposure of HESCs to SAHA resulted only in slightly decreased cell proliferation. SAHA also increased the p21(WAF1) expression and caused significant changes in the cell cycle by inhibiting the G1/S transition in ESS-1 cells. Recovery experiments indicated that these changes became irreversible when the tumour cells were treated with SAHA for longer than 24 h. In our experimental system, not apoptotic but autophagic processes were responsible for the cell death. Monodansyl cadaverine accumulation in treated ESS-1 cells and decreased expression of the mTOR and phospho-S6 ribosomal protein (S6rp) additionally supported this observation. Taken together, our study indicates that HDACs might be considered as potential drug targets in the therapy of stromal sarcomas and that SAHA might be a promising therapeutic agent for endometrial stromal sarcoma.

Adegboyega PA, Qiu S. Immunohistochemical profiling of cytokeratin expression by endometrial stroma sarcoma. Hum Pathol 2008; 39:1459-64. [PMID: 18619644 DOI: 10.1016/j.humpath.2008.02.008] [Citation(s) in RCA: 28]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/10/2007] [Revised: 02/11/2008] [Accepted: 02/18/2008] [Indexed: 11/30/2022]
Abstract
Endometrial stromal sarcomas can be confused with several neoplasms because of their inconsistent and widely varied morphologic appearance and frequent immunohistochemical expression of a variety of antigens including cytokeratin. The resulting diagnostic challenge becomes problematic particularly in the diagnosis of metastases resulting from such tumors. Because of the sometime epithelioid appearance of the tumor cells and their expression of cytokeratin, the metastases may be misdiagnosed as poorly differentiated carcinoma. We therefore studied the profile of cytokeratin proteins expression in 17 cases of endometrial stromal sarcomas using a panel of antibodies including cytokeratin cocktail antibody (AE1/AE 3), CK5/6, CK7, CK14, CK16, Cam5.2 (CK8), CK19, CK20, and 34Ebeta12 (CK1, 5, 10, and 14). Of the 17 cases, 8 (47%) stained positive with the cytokeratin cocktail antibody (AE1/AE 3). Of the 8 cases with cytokeratin expression, 5 (63%) stained positive with CK19, and 3 of them stained positive with Cam5.2. The 3 cases that stained positive with Cam5.2 also expressed CK19. Of the 5 cases with CK19, 1 was focally positive for CK5/6, CK7, and 34Ebeta12. None of the cases expressed CK14, CK16, or CK20. These results show that CK19 is most commonly expressed cytokeratin in endometrial stromal tumors. Hence, the inclusion of CK19 in the panel of immunostains may help resolve the diagnostic confusion created by keratin expression in endometrial stromal sarcoma and may also help in the correct diagnosis of endometrial stromal sarcoma at extrauterine sites.

Kim WY, Lee JW, Choi CH, Kang H, Kim TJ, Kim BG, Lee JH, Bae DS. Low-grade endometrial stromal sarcoma: a single center's experience with 22 cases. Int J Gynecol Cancer 2007; 18:1084-9. [PMID: 18179547 DOI: 10.1111/j.1525-1438.2007.01159.x] [Citation(s) in RCA: 44]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/30/2022] Open
Abstract
The aim of this retrospective study was to evaluate the clinical behavior and management outcome of low-grade endometrial stromal sarcoma (LGESS). From September 1994, to March 2007, 22 patients with histologically proven stage I LGESS were included in this study. Clinicopathologic variables, recurrence, and management outcomes were reviewed retrospectively. The median age of the 22 patients was 43 years. The most common presenting symptom was abnormal vaginal bleeding. All patients underwent a hysterectomy and had stage I disease. Six patients had adjuvant therapy after the hysterectomy. The median follow-up period was 77 months (range 12-202 months). Ten patients had disease recurrence. The median disease-free survival period was 111 months (range 6-182 months). The pelvis (eight cases) was the most common site of recurrence followed by the lung (four cases) and the liver (one case). Recurrent disease was treated with surgery (one case), surgery plus chemotherapy (five cases), chemotherapy (two cases), and surgery plus radiotherapy (two cases). Two patients died after 25 and 54 months after disease recurrence. Treatment with a bilateral salpingo-oophorectomy or adjuvant chemoradiation did not affect the disease-free interval. LGESS is usually a slow-growing neoplasm with an indolent clinical course. Surgery is the primary treatment for recurrent endometrial stromal sarcoma when feasible. Adjuvant treatment (radiotherapy, chemotherapy, or both) had no effect on the prognosis of patients with stage I disease.

Gadducci A, Cosio S, Romanini A, Genazzani AR. The management of patients with uterine sarcoma: a debated clinical challenge. Crit Rev Oncol Hematol 2007; 65:129-42. [PMID: 17706430 DOI: 10.1016/j.critrevonc.2007.06.011] [Citation(s) in RCA: 181] [Impact Index Per Article: 10.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/10/2006] [Revised: 05/23/2007] [Accepted: 06/27/2007] [Indexed: 12/23/2022] Open
Abstract
Uterine sarcomas include a heterogeneous group of rare tumours that usually have an aggressive clinical behaviour and a poor prognosis. Total abdominal hysterectomy and bilateral salpingo-oophorectomy represents the standard surgical treatment. Pelvic and/or para-aortic lymphadenectomy is indicated for carcinosarcoma, but not for leiomyosarcoma and undifferentiated endometrial sarcoma. Some recent data on low numbers of patients with low-grade endometrial stromal sarcoma appear to show an incidence of nodal involvement higher than previously expected, thus suggesting a role for lymphadenectomy in this malignancy. Carcinosarcoma also requires a comprehensive surgical peritoneal staging. Postoperative treatment of uterine sarcomas has been long debated. Adjuvant pelvic radiotherapy appears to improve local control without any significant impact on overall survival. There is little evidence in the literature supporting the use of adjuvant chemotherapy in any gynaecological sarcomas except for carcinosarcomas. However, uterine sarcomas have a high tendency to develop distant recurrences, and recent data on adjuvant chemotherapy in soft tissue sarcomas are promising. As for the drugs to be used, it is worth noting that in a Swiss study, the combination of ifosfamide (IFO) and doxorubicin (DOX) obtained similar response rates in advanced gynaecological sarcomas and in advanced soft tissue sarcomas of other sites. In our decision-making scheme for early-stage disease, patients with leiomyosarcoma or undifferentiated endometrial sarcoma should receive adjuvant doxorubicin/epidoxorubicin (EPIDX)+ifosfamide, and those with carcinosarcoma should be treated with adjuvant cisplatin (CDDP)-based chemotherapy. The same drug regimens are used for the treatment of advanced disease. Sequential pelvic radiotherapy following chemotherapy could be delivered to selected cases. Recurrent disease often requires the integration of different therapeutic modalities, but no curative option is currently available with the possible exception of surgery for lung metastases and hormone therapy with or without debulking surgery for recurrent low-grade endometrial stromal sarcoma. Patients should be encouraged to enter clinical trials designed to identify new active drugs for these malignancies.

Bréchot JM, Kamboucher M, Brauner M, Destable MD, Duperron F, Morère JF. [Pulmonary metastases from endometrial stromal sarcoma may benefit from hormone therapy]. Rev Mal Respir 2007; 24:69-72. [PMID: 17268368 DOI: 10.1016/s0761-8425(07)91014-1]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/29/2022]
Abstract
INTRODUCTION Low grade endometrial stromal sarcoma (ESS) often expresses oestrogen (ER) and progesterone (PR) receptors, even in metastatic disease. These receptors may also be hormone dependent. CASE REPORT Two years after the institution of oestrogen replacement therapy (HRT) a woman of 56 presented with haemoptysis which led to the discovery of multiple pulmonary nodules. Twelve years previously the patient had had a hysterectomy for a low grade endometrial stromal sarcoma, ER and PR positive. Surgical resection of the nodules on the right side confirmed the diagnosis of metastatic endometrial stromal sarcoma. The metastases expressed oestrogen and progesterone receptors. Three months after the withdrawal of HRT and treatment with an aromatase inhibitor (letrozole) the contralateral metastases had disappeared and this complete response was maintained for more than 2 years of follow-up. CONCLUSION Care should be taken in the institution of HRT in a woman with a history of low grade ESS. Hormonal treatment with aromatase inhibitors may be considered in cases where ER and PR are expressed by the primary tumour and metastases, with possible benefits even in metastatic disease.

Pink D, Lindner T, Mrozek A, Kretzschmar A, Thuss-Patience PC, Dörken B, Reichardt P. Harm or benefit of hormonal treatment in metastatic low-grade endometrial stromal sarcoma: single center experience with 10 cases and review of the literature. Gynecol Oncol 2005; 101:464-9. [PMID: 16368128 DOI: 10.1016/j.ygyno.2005.11.010] [Citation(s) in RCA: 117] [Impact Index Per Article: 6.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/26/2005] [Revised: 11/04/2005] [Accepted: 11/07/2005] [Indexed: 10/25/2022]
Abstract
UNLABELLED Endometrial stromal sarcoma (ESS) is a rare disease with probably less than 700 new cases in the US or EU per year. ESS usually expresses steroidal receptors and is regarded to be hormone-sensitive. A higher risk in women receiving estrogen replacement therapy (ERT) or tamoxifen has been suspected, and remissions following treatment with progestins have been reported in case studies. Aromatase inhibitors represent an interesting new treatment option. Due to the rarity of the tumor, only few case series and no prospective studies are published. We therefore conducted a retrospective study to evaluate the influence of hormonal treatment to ESS. METHODS Our institutional sarcoma data bank was screened for cases of ESS since 1999. All corresponding files and radiographs were reviewed retrospectively. RESULTS Ten patients with low-grade ESS were identified. Diagnosis was established before or by hysterectomy in 6 patients, by local recurrence after previous hysterectomy for nonmalignant disease in 3 patients or by pulmonary metastases with no primary tumor found so far in 1 patient. 5/10 patients were on ERT and 3/10 on tamoxifen at the time of diagnosis of metastatic disease. Treatment strategies consisted of stopping ERT and tamoxifen, respectively, or initiation of the progestin MPA or letrozole. Three patients achieved stable disease after stopping ERT. 2/3 patients responded to MPA as first-line treatment (1 CR; 50+ months, 1 PR; 9 months). 4/5 patients responded to letrozole as first-line therapy (3 PR;3+, 9+ and 10+ months) or second-line treatment after MPA (1 PR; 37+ months). 9/10 patients are alive 33 to 255 months after hysterectomy. Survival since diagnosis of metastatic disease is 4 to 164 months. CONCLUSIONS Patients with a previous history of low-grade ESS should not be treated with estrogens or tamoxifen. If nevertheless present, withdrawal of ERT or tamoxifen is strongly advised, resulting in disease stabilization in some cases. MPA and letrozole, in particular, are highly effective and lead to sustained disease control in most cases.

Bhargava R, Shia J, Hummer AJ, Thaler HT, Tornos C, Soslow RA. Distinction of endometrial stromal sarcomas from 'hemangiopericytomatous' tumors using a panel of immunohistochemical stains. Mod Pathol 2005; 18:40-7. [PMID: 15309019 DOI: 10.1038/modpathol.3800248] [Citation(s) in RCA: 65] [Impact Index Per Article: 3.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/08/2022]
Abstract
Endometrial stromal sarcomas are low-grade malignant tumors that may pose a diagnostic challenge, especially when they are present in an extrauterine site. Owing to the presence of an arborizing vasculature and cells with an undifferentiated appearance, endometrial stromal sarcomas can be confused with several soft-tissue neoplasms. We studied 17 endometrial stromal sarcomas, eight hemangiopericytomas, 14 solitary fibrous tumors, and 16 synovial sarcomas immunohistochemically, detecting the following antigens: CD10, estrogen receptor, progesterone receptor, bcl-2, CD34, smooth muscle antigen, epithelial membrane antigen and cytokeratin (AE1/AE3). Most endometrial stromal sarcomas stained positively for CD10 (16/17), estrogen receptor (17/17), progesterone receptor (15/17), and bcl-2 (17/17). Staining with antismooth muscle antigen was seen in 11 of 17 cases of endometrial stromal sarcoma, with more intense staining seen in areas showing smooth muscle differentiation. Staining with AE1/3 was seen in four of 17 endometrial stromal sarcomas, with two of the positive cases containing epithelioid cells. None of the endometrial stromal sarcomas expressed epithelial membrane antigen or CD34. More than half of the hemangiopericytomas (4/8) and solitary fibrous tumors (9/14) cases demonstrated CD10 expression either focally or in a patchy cytoplasmic and membranous pattern. Hemangiopericytomas, solitary fibrous tumors, and synovial sarcomas did not express estrogen receptor. Four of eight hemangiopericytomas and seven of 14 solitary fibrous tumors also showed patchy progesterone receptor expression. CD34 expression was identified in six of eight hemangiopericytomas and 13 of 14 solitary fibrous tumors, but we did not find expression of CD34 in synovial sarcoma. Differences between endometrial stromal sarcoma and other soft-tissue tumors were detected for all of the immunohistochemical markers (P<0.05), except anti-bcl-2 and AE1/3. Antibodies against CD10 mark a substantial number of hemangiopericytomas and solitary fibrous tumors (albeit not diffusely) and should always be combined with antiestrogen receptor and CD34 when the differential diagnosis includes endometrial stromal sarcoma. Unlike estrogen receptor antibodies, progesterone receptor antibodies show at least focal nuclear staining in most hemangiopericytomas, solitary fibrous tumors and rare synovial sarcomas, and are not useful for this differential diagnosis. All endometrial stromal sarcomas expressed bcl-2, mostly in a diffuse pattern, but this did not distinguish between endometrial stromal sarcoma and mimics. We therefore recommend the use of a small antibody panel comprising anti-CD10, anti-estrogen receptor, and anti-CD34 to distinguish endometrial stromal sarcomas from tumors with a predominant hemangiopericytomatous growth pattern.
